How often should I get an alignment on a 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van?
Plan an alignment every 2–3 years or around 30,000 miles, and sooner after suspension work or a major pothole hit.
This interval keeps the 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van tracking true while preserving tire life. Heavy loads, curb strikes, or rough construction zones can accelerate alignment drift. If you notice symptoms, book sooner. You can schedule service online anytime.
- Target interval: 2–3 years or ~30,000 miles
- Align sooner after impacts or component replacement
- Watch for pulling or uneven tire wear between intervals
What are the signs my 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van needs an alignment?
Common signs include uneven tire wear, the van pulling left or right, an off-center steering wheel, and vibration at highway speeds.
These symptoms point to camber, caster, or toe angles drifting from spec on a 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van. Catching them early protects tires and steering components. If you drive frequently on patched roads or over speed humps, inspect tires monthly and book a check when symptoms appear.
- Pulling or drifting despite a straight road
- Feathered or cupped tread wear patterns
- Steering wheel not centered when driving straight

How do I know if my 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van alignment problem needs more than just an alignment?
If tie rods, ball joints, bushings, or struts are worn, the alignment may not hold and parts should be replaced first.
Our Fort Worth team checks the 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van for play or damage before adjustments. Excess movement in steering or suspension prevents stable angles. We’ll share measurements and recommend any necessary repairs, then align to spec once components are solid.
- Inspection identifies looseness in steering/suspension
- Component wear can cause rapid tire wear and pull
- Repairs first, alignment second ensures lasting results

What's Included in a 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van Four-Wheel Alignment
Every 2025 Ford Transit Passenger Van alignment begins with a thorough steering and suspension inspection, including tie rods, ball joints, bushings, and struts. We set tire pressures, mount OEM-spec alignment targets, then measure caster, camber, and toe at each wheel. Next, we adjust angles to Ford factory specification and verify thrust angle and steering wheel center. You receive a printed before/after measurement report and we complete a final road test to confirm tracking and stability.
